Overstrand Overstrand, described as millionaires village in the late 19th early 20th century when the railway arrived bringing the wealthy to their summer retreats. Today it is still a village that attracts those seeking a retreat or to retire by the sea on this glorious North Norfolk coastline. The village offers a good community spirit, a shop with post office, a well respected hotel, a destination cafe and gastro pub.   There is a well used cricket ground in the village, a respected village school, a garden centre and an arts centre. Bus services run along the coast into the service town of Cromer where you will find a variety of shops, pubs, restaurants and facilities.    You will also find a cinema, doctors, small hospital, schools, library, pier and theatre, museums, clubs, sports centre and activities for all ages.   A main train line to Norwich which links on the London and the midlands, a regular bus services into the neighbouring towns including the Coast Hopper which takes you along the coast.
